Then he tucked it up behind … WebBrace – A piece of wood or other material used to form a triangle to stiffen or reinforce part of a structure. 4 - Brick Veneer – Brick used as the outer surface of a framed wall. 5 - Bridging – Small wood or metal pieces placed diagonally between floor joists. Building Paper – Heavy paper used to damp-proof walls or roofs. pro nursing huntington wv

WebExisting brick and limestone will be cleaned of spalling paint. The wood portion of the porch will be reconstructed with a new level curb at all exposed roof edges. The curb will conceal a new sloped roof surface that drains to two scuppers that divide the roof runoff and eliminate the need for a gutter and downspout.
